Patient plays violin while surgeons remove brain tumour
A patient at King’s College Hospital in London has played the violin while surgeons removed a tumour from her brain.
The unusual approach was taken to ensure areas of the patient’s brain responsible for delicate hand movement and co-ordination - crucial components when playing violin - were not inadvertently damaged during the millimetre-precise procedure.
